Advisor Bhatnagar reviews progress on major H&ME projects across J&K
2/18/2020 9:57:04 PM
Early Times Report

JAMMU, Feb 18: Advisor to Lieutenant Governor, Rajeev Rai Bhatnagar, today reviewed progress on major projects of Health & Medical Education (H&ME) Department being executed by various agencies under Prime Minister's Development Package (PMDP) here today.
The meeting was attended by Financial Commissioner H&ME, Atal Dulloo; Managing Director Jammu & Kashmir Police Housing Corporation (JKPHC), M.S Salaria; Managing Director Jammu & Kashmir Housing Board (JKHB) Arvind Kotwal; Director Coordination New Medical Colleges Dr Yashpal Sharma; Director Health Services Jammu Dr Renu Sharma; Principal GMC Jammu, Dr Sunanda Raina; Chief Engineer R&B Jammu, Des Raj; senior officers of H&ME department and officers of executing agencies while as Director Health Services, Kashmir, Dr Samir Mattoo; representatives of new Medical Colleges of Anantnag, Baramulla, Doda, Rajouri and Kathua participated through video conferencing.
During the meeting, detailed discussion was held on status of works on all major projects that have been undertaken by these executing agencies and stress was given on expeditious completion of these vital works. The projects included New Medical Colleges at Anantnag, Baramulla, Doda, Kathua and Rajouri, DH Shopian, SDH Sopore, Trauma Hospital Bijbehara, 100 bedded IPD Block at Kot Bhalwal Jammu, Nursing Colleges at Anantnag, Sopore and Kishtwar, MCH Kulgam, PHC Khag, Drug Ware House at Baramulla, Drug Ware House at Kathua, Additional boys hostel at GMC Jammu, 100 bedded Additional Block at DH Kishtwar and few others.
Officers from JKPHC and JKPCC apprised the Advisor of the status of projects undertaken by them informing that works are going on in full swing and will be completed within the set time frame.
Addressing the officers, the Advisor stressed upon them to gear up their men and machinery so that the progress on works can be speeded up and desired results are achieved on ground.
He asked them to speed up the works and focus on removing all the bottlenecks that are hindering the pace of works. He also directed the executing agencies to personally visit the sites of projects for effective monitoring.
Advisor Bhatnagar asked the concerned officers to submit the progress report regarding the status of works done on all the projects on regular basis so that all these projects can be completed in time.
